Title: The four horsemen of the Great Tribulation    
  
  
  
  

   

  
  
  
  


A prominent misunderstanding regarding the Great Tribulation is that the Lord is responsible for the events that occur.   

He is not.   

The Four Horsemen symbolize the efforts and effects of human rule without the wisdom and love of the Lord Jesus Christ.   

Because those efforts will be so catastrophic our Lord will return to prevent all flesh from being destroyed .   
And I saw when the Lamb opened one of the seals, and I heard, as it were the noise of thunder, one of the four beasts saying, Come and see.
The lamb represents the Lord Jesus Christ
    who has made salvation possible,
    who has made His will on earth as it is in heaven possible and
    who has made possible the completion of His Plan.

And I saw, and behold a white horse: and he that sat on him had a bow; and a crown was given unto him: and he went forth conquering, and to conquer.
This is the antichrist.     He receives power (a crown) from the globalist world leaders.     
Note that he conquers but there is apparently no war.     

He uses the authority they give him to implement his fascist, binding objectives.

And when he had opened the second seal, I heard the second beast say, Come and see.

And there went out another horse that was red: and power was given to him that sat thereon to take peace from the earth, and that they should kill one another: and there was given unto him a great sword.
After the initial days of rule in which the masses willingly submit to the antichrist, there will be a rebellion with many lives lost in war.

And when he had opened the third seal, I heard the third beast say, Come and see.     And I beheld, and lo a black horse; and he that sat on him had a pair of balances in his hand.
With the world economy disrupted by the war against the antichrist, famine will ensue.

And I heard a voice in the midst of the four beasts say, A measure of wheat for a penny, and three measures of barley for a penny; and see you hurt not the oil and the wine.
A penny (denarius) in the first century was usually equal to a day's wages, and the amount of grain given here is just enough to keep a person alive.     This indicates hyper-inflation will occur.

And when he had opened the fourth seal, I heard the voice of the fourth beast say, Come and see.

And I looked, and behold a pale horse: and his name that sat on him was Death, and Hell followed with him.     And power was given unto them over the fourth part of the earth, to kill with sword, and with hunger, and with death, and with the beasts of the earth.
people die from the war and people die from the famine.
